Top 5 2D Cartoon Games on Android in New Zealand: Q4 2025
Explore the performance of the top 2D Cartoon Games on Android in New Zealand during Q4 2025, featuring metrics on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, the Android platform in New Zealand saw significant activity in the 2D cartoon games category. Here’s an overview of the performance of the top five games,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Solitaire Associations Journey from Hitapps Games showed a notable increase in weekly revenue, starting from $5 in late October and peaking at $685 in early December. Weekly downloads began at around 12.4K in the last week of September, gradually declining to 3.4K by year-end. Active users peaked at 18.3K in mid-October, with a gradual decrease to 10.8K by the end of December.
Vita Mahjong by Vita Studio experienced a steady revenue increase, reaching $74 in the week before Christmas. Downloads were highest at 5.8K in mid-October but decreased to 2.1K by the end of December. Active users fluctuated, peaking at 22.4K in late October before settling at 19.5K.
Tricky Prank: Annoying Quest from HIGAME Studio had modest revenue, with $15 being the highest in mid-December. Downloads started at 3.7K in early October, dropping to 1.4K towards the end of the quarter. Active users peaked at 4.7K in late September, with a decline to 2.3K by December's end.
Royal Kingdom by Dream Games, Ltd. saw impressive weekly revenue, consistently staying above $10K, culminating at $13.5K by the end of December. Downloads showed a peak of 4.1K in mid-October, later stabilizing around 2K. Active users reached 17.4K in late October, maintaining strong engagement through the quarter.
Grand Mondial Online had a fluctuating download pattern, initially spiking to 4.9K in late October before dropping significantly. Active user data was not available.
